Output edaef5649d80cf9ab8f9a71a5ae7b3e816db9cc372e98dc3eb7bd4119f256e63:4

value
147950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8881277682b30fd7b4780a75961502cdd4a23561 OP_EQUAL
address
3E8nYRLovGMyNdyfvLCnfWBEco8UvNp6ZS
transaction
edaef5649d80cf9ab8f9a71a5ae7b3e816db9cc372e98dc3eb7bd4119f256e63
spent
true